"Aurora" is a cruiser of the 1st rank of the Baltic Fleet of the Diana type. It is named after the sailing frigate Aurora, which became famous during the defense of Petropavlovsk-Kamchatsky during the Crimean War.

During the Russian-Japanese War, he participated in the campaign of the Second Pacific Squadron, which ended with the Battle of Tsushima. The cruiser also took part in the First World War. A blank shot from the Aurora was the signal for the beginning of the storming of the Winter Palace and the beginning of the revolution of 1917. The cruiser became one of the main symbols of the October Revolution.

Since 1948, it has been permanently parked at the Petrogradskaya Embankment at the source of the Bolshaya Nevka. The cruiser was moved several times for repairs, the last time it returned to the parking lot on July 16, 2016.
